Three burnt to death in car crash
Sha'ari said the team took about half an hour to extricate the charred remains from the wreckage before the bodies were sent to Penang Hospital for post mortem. - Pic by Kumpulan Karangkraf
GEORGE TOWN: Three people were killed when the car they were travelling in crashed into a tree and burst into flames at Jalan Masjid Negeri, here early today.
Penang Fire and Rescue Department Operations Officer Sha'ari Mansor said a team was sent to the scene after the department received a distress call at 2.55 am.
"On arrival, the team found a Toyota Vios car, whose registration number could not be ascertained, in flames and there were three people, including the driver, trapped inside," he said, when contacted today.
He said the team took about half an hour to extricate the charred remains from the wreckage before the bodies were sent to Penang Hospital for post mortem.
Meanwhile, Timur Laut district police chief ACP Soffian Santong, when contacted, said the police had yet to ascertain the identity of the three victims.
